Montana’s winter is shaping up to have been among the worst for snowpack in 25 years and, combined with current outlooks, has water forecasters warning that streamflow levels this summer could be well below normal across most of the state. Multidisciplinary design firm, Cushing Terrell, is pleased to announce their engagement in a Design for Freedom Pilot Project — one of only 12 projects internationally — the ImagineIF Library in Bigfork, Montana. In partnership with Grace Farms Foundation, Design for Freedom Pilot Projects are collaborative efforts to stand in opposition to the humanitarian crisis of forced and slave labor in building material production and specification.
